Guest guest Posted December 10, 2002 Report Share Posted December 10, 2002 You're a vegetarian...Don't let anyone tell you what you are or aren't. There is no reason to have to give up all animal products (xcept health) to be a 'vegetarian.' As we've been discussing...Eggs and milk will come from the animal whether we intervene or not. So why not partake these wonderful gifts? You are a ovo lacto vegetarian if anyone should ask. There, now you're labeled! How does it feel? Warmly, Allison --- " Jeanne C.
